Associations to the word «Breadcrumb»

Wiktionary

BREADCRUMB, noun. (chiefly in the plural) A tiny piece of bread, either one that falls from bread as it is cut or eaten, or one made deliberately by crumbling bread.
BREADCRUMB, noun. (Internet) singular of breadcrumbs
BREADCRUMB, verb. (transitive) (cooking) To sprinkle breadcrumbs on to food, normally before cooking.

Dictionary definition

BREADCRUMB, noun. Crumb of bread; used especially for coating or thickening.
